Look, Kongregate is lagging at the moment, maybe they're getting a lot of traffic, I don't know. If you don't see the green dot (which means it is red) at the top of the kongregate chat, you're not sending in scores. If you play and meet the conditions, but that dot is still red, it means the chat couldn't connect, and your card won't be registered. I recommend coming back when Kong is running at a better speed.
The sniper gun has 2 advantages:
1) It does damage regardless of armor. Meaning, shields do nothing to it. Those big shield ships... sniper can 1 shot them.
2) It fires instantly, making it much more accurate.
Just a heads up, I'm currently working on a big update to address the restart campaign issue, make some of the early campaigns easier, and to add a special kongregate challenge mission!